The Production Manager is responsible for managing the entire series in all phases of production - from pre-production to post production. This includes managing and supporting all creative and production crew. This role ensures the series meets all target dates and budgets, working closely with the Line Producer, Studio execs, and Partner Studios. 

Sony Pictures Animation is an animation studio based in Los Angeles, California, creating both feature and series with talent from around the world. We pride ourselves on empowering and supporting filmmakers’ creative vision with the goal of producing bold and innovative visual storytelling.

R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Work with studio and show leadership to create and manage the production pipeline.
  • Maintain and guide series schedule, assuring that creative and production crew are aware of assignments and target dates.
  • Manage day to day operations of the series - including Script, Visual Development, Storyboards, and Editorial departments.
  • Support Series Department Heads in facilitating each department’s creative and technical needs.
  • Maintain organization of server files and innovate structure as necessary.
  • Conduct daily and weekly reports to Line Producer and Series Execs.
  • Ensure crew timecards are filled out and submitted for approval weekly.
  • Manage and provide solutions for all series production deadlines.
  • Apply knowledge of Microsoft Suite, Shotgrid, Flix, Adobe Suite, Storyboard Pro, Google Ecosystem, etc for overall production tracking.
  • Facilitate workflow throughout series production while remaining flexible to structural and creative changes.
  • Work with external departments to facilitate travel, office solutions, and overall production needs.


QUALIFICATIONS:

  • Understanding of backend and frontend production pipelines.
  • Previous dynamic experience in a production role in CG animation.
  • Previous experience working with a production team of 30-40 employees.
  • Highly organized, resourceful, and diligent with excellent interpersonal, verbal and written communication skills. 
  • Proactive and resourceful in seeking solutions and managing a team.
  • Able to work independently and set appropriate priorities. 
  • Take direction and feedback when needed and also take the initiative where applicable. 
  • Trustworthy and able to maintain a high level of discretion. 
  • Driven, innovative, strategic and solution focused.
  • Ability to communicate in a constructive, patient, and proactive manner.
  • Excellent project management skills with the ability to balance various priorities and deadlines in a fast paced environment.
  • Computer and technology literate – familiarity with Mac/PC operating systems, Adobe Suite, Microsoft Suite, and Google Ecosystem.

What We Do

Sony Pictures Animation produces a variety of animated entertainment for audiences around the world. The studio's latest releases include the visually-groundbreaking and critically-acclaimed "The Mitchells vs. The Machines," the musical adventure "Vivo" featuring original songs by Lin-Manuel Miranda, and "Hotel Transylvania: Transformania," the fourth installment in the beloved monster movie franchise.

The division is also behind hit film series such as "Cloudy with a Chance of Meatballs" and "Spider-Man™: Into the Spider-Verse," which received the Academy Award® for Best Animated Feature in 2019. Up next for Sony Pictures Animation is the highly-anticipated sequel, "Spider-Man™: Across the Spider-Verse," set for theatrical release in June 2023.

Sony Pictures Animation, which was founded in 2002, is a division of the Sony Pictures Motion Pictures Group for Sony Pictures Entertainment, a subsidiary of the Tokyo-based Sony Group Corporation.
